- Description
- Description: See numbered notes 12, and 26. There are 33 NSNs covering FSCs 2040, 2090, 2540 and 4710 consisting of various types of Windows and parts. All items are to be procured in accordance with Cornell-Carr Co., Inc. CAGE Code 21204 and part numbers. The solicitation is for an Indefinite Quantity Type Contract (IQTC) with an estimated yearly quantity of 435 EA to be shipped to various stock locations. The FOB is Destination. The proposed procurement contains an option to extend the contract period one or more times at the discretion of the government. The total shall not exceed 5 years. Requested delivery ranges from 30 to 210 days for all NSNs. This requirement is Unrestricted.
